Marble Aficionados’ choice: Indian marble vs Italian marble

For a long time, marble was assumed as a Royal Stone used in lots of historical monuments and sculptures made during the medieval times. Now adays, one can easily perceive the growing use of marble in homes, offices, and other commercial establishments. It is easily available in the form of marble slabs, floor tiles, and blocks to garner interior and exterior areas. Now, there are more marble quarries, processing units, factories, and selling units in all corners of the world. There are many countries involved in the exporting of their indigenous stones globally. When it comes to purchasing the right stone from the right country, all you need to do is to compare the product and make a decision. This content is all about a comparison between Indian marble and Italian marble.

 
 

Indian and Italian marbles: Variety
INDIAN marble: In a big assortment of colors and textures, Indian marble comes from lots of North India quarries in Rajasthan and Gujarat. With immaculate quality and premium look, India caters to the high demand for marble in the world market. India is also involved in the processing and production of marble as per global standards. This stone is a cost-effective choice and easily available in the following options:
 
-- Markana marble and Rajnagar marble
-- Andhi or pista marble and Salumber or onyx marble
-- Yellow or Jaisalmer marble and Abu black marble
-- Bidasar, forest green, brown or fancy green/brown marble
-- Morwad or Kishangarh marble and Ambaji white marble
-- Indian green marble and Katni marble
 
ITALIAN marble: Quarried and processed in Italy, Italian marble is famous for rendering a high sheen and visual appeal to the ambiance in which it is installed. It is easily available in all corners of the world. With Botticino, Calacatta, Carrara, Pavonazzo, Red Verona, Rosso di Levanto, and Siena marble, Italy serves all marble lovers. Italian and Indian marble: Popularity
Indian marble has more than hundreds of colors for marble aficionados. Indian stone makes a big difference with Ambaji marble, radiant white Markana marble (Taj Mahal), onyx marble, and Indian green marble. These are highly popular materials for the export purpose.
 
Italian marble comes in an array of texture and color but with a restricted variety that includes white-colored Statuario marble, golden-hued Botticino marble, and light grey Carrera marble.
 
Indian and Italian marbles: Pricing
Indian marble cost differs from vendor to vendor and city to city due to the presence of marble quarries and factories. But the price of marble is not too high as there are lots of quarries and processing units and buyers can directly purchase from marble manufacturers.
 
Italian marble is costlier than Indian marble when you buy the stone on the basis of per square feet price.
 
Indian and Italian marbles: Installation cost
The cost of laying both marble types is more or less the same. But it is cheaper for the Indian stone. It falls somewhere between 100 and 300 per square feet. Laying marble is a labor-intensive process as it demands the creation of the base of cement and river sand.
 
Italian or Indian marble: Your verdict 
When compared with Indian stones, Italian stones are quite expensive due to import duties. Being durable and highly lustrous, Italian stones are sold at an inflated price tag. Except for Markana marble, all other marble types in India are less expensive than Italian stones. Moreover, Indian marble comes in hundreds of colors, and it is also cost-effective. On the other hand, Italian marble comes with limited color choices. When you opt for Indian marble products, such as fantasy brown marble, rain forest green marble, green onyx and pink onyx , you are likely to get an edge in terms of quality, satisfaction, and functionality of the stone.
